昨日,小编的朋友就来咨询,说他也遇到了这个问题,并且使用margin、padding等Css语法,都没有解决。
解决方法其实很简单,我们只要加上vertical-align:middle属性就可以了。
来看实例:
<input name="jb51" type="text" size="28" value="" style="vertical-align:middle" /><img src="/UploadFiles/2021-03-30/logo.gif"> 提示:您可以先修改部分代码再运行页面直接摆放一个input文本框与ImageButton图片按钮,但是发现没有对齐: 复制代码代码如下: <input type="text" id="txtQty" /> <asp:ImageButton ID="IBtnBuy" runat="server" /> 如图所示其实只要给图片按钮添加一个css属性就可以: 复制代码代码如下: <asp:ImageButton ID="IBtnBuy" runat="server" CssClass="btnImg" /> .btnImg{ vertical-align:middle; } 这样就对齐了: